Scented candles can be toxic to fish in aquariums. Although some ingredients are natural, many release harmful airborne chemicals. These fumes can affect aquatic life negatively. To protect your fish, avoid burning scented candles near your aquarium. Choose unscented options for better safety.
To ensure the safety of fish, consider safer alternatives to scented candles. Options like essential oil diffusers or natural wax candles may have fewer harmful effects. Always research specific products before use. Moreover, proper ventilation is essential when using any scented product near an aquarium. Open windows or use exhaust fans to improve air circulation. This practice helps disperse potentially harmful chemicals.

What Symptoms Indicate Toxicity in Fish Caused by Candle Fumes?
Toxicity in fish caused by candle fumes can display various symptoms. These symptoms often indicate that the fish are struggling with harmful substances released into the air from burning candles.
- Abnormal swimming behavior
- Gasping for air at the surface
- Lethargy or inactivity
- Erratic or rapid fin movements
- Discoloration of the skin or fins
- Signs of stress, such as hiding or clashing with tank mates
These symptoms may vary based on the type of candle used, the chemicals present in the fumes, and the specific species of fish affected. Understanding these factors enhances the awareness of fish health in relation to candle use.
-
Abnormal Swimming Behavior:
Abnormal swimming behavior in fish manifests as erratic movements or abnormal orientations. Fish may swim sideways, upside down, or in circles, indicating distress. Such behaviors can occur due to chemical irritants affecting the fish’s nervous system. -
Gasping for Air at the Surface:
Gasping for air happens when fish struggle to obtain sufficient oxygen in the water. Poor water quality, often worsened by candle fumes, can reduce dissolved oxygen levels. Fish may instinctively seek the water surface for air. -
Lethargy or Inactivity:
Lethargy occurs when fish exhibit reduced energy levels or are less active than usual. This can indicate that they are experiencing discomfort or toxicity. The presence of harmful fumes can sap their energy and disrupt normal activity patterns. -
Erratic or Rapid Fin Movements:
Erratic or rapid fin movements often signal distress or injury in fish. They may flap their fins rapidly, indicating irritation caused by toxic substances. This behavior can lead to exhaustion and may increase susceptibility to disease. -
Discoloration of the Skin or Fins:
Discoloration refers to changes in the fish’s skin or fins, which may turn pale, darken, or develop spots. Such changes often arise from physiological stress or damage caused by exposure to harmful substances, including toxic fumes from candles. -
Signs of Stress:
Stress in fish can manifest as hiding, aggression, or unusual social interactions. Increased stress levels can result from the toxicity in their environment. Fish may seek shelter to avoid perceived threats, leading to reduced visibility and interaction with tank mates.

What Precautionary Steps Can Be Taken When Using Scented Candles Near Aquariums?
Using scented candles near aquariums requires careful precautions to avoid harming fish and other aquatic life.
- Choose fish-safe candles.
- Use scented candles in well-ventilated areas.
- Keep candles away from the aquarium.
- Limit the frequency of use.
- Monitor water quality after burning candles.

-
Choose Fish-Safe Candles:
Choosing fish-safe candles involves selecting products made from natural ingredients and free of harmful additives. Many commercial scented candles contain toxic chemicals like paraffin wax and artificial fragrances that can evaporate into the air and dissolve in water. For instance, beeswax candles or soy candles with essential oils are often considered safer alternatives for homes with aquariums. A study by the National Institute of Environmental Health Sciences (NIEHS, 2020) indicated that synthetic fragrances may release pollutants that diminish air and water quality. -
Use Scented Candles in Well-Ventilated Areas:
Using scented candles in well-ventilated areas helps dissipate potentially harmful fumes, reducing their concentration in the air. Good air circulation minimizes the chances that chemicals will settle in the aquarium water. The occupational health guidelines from the Environmental Protection Agency (EPA) suggest keeping windows open or using exhaust fans when burning scented candles to enhance ventilation and improve indoor air quality. -
Keep Candles Away from the Aquarium:
Keeping candles at a safe distance from the aquarium prevents any direct exposure to the fumes or melted wax. Placing candles on elevated surfaces or in rooms separate from the aquarium could ensure that no harmful particles are released near the fish. According to a guideline published by the American Society of Aquatic Animal Medicine, maintaining a distance of at least several feet is advisable to minimize risks. -
Limit the Frequency of Use:
Limiting the frequency of scented candle use allows the aquarium environment to stabilize and reduces the buildup of toxins. Continuous exposure to scented candles can lead to long-term water quality issues, as small concentrations of harmful substances may accumulate. The World Health Organization (WHO, 2019) advises that reducing exposure to pollutants can significantly enhance the well-being of sensitive organisms, such as fish. -
Monitor Water Quality After Burning Candles:
Monitoring water quality after burning candles is crucial to track any changes that may affect aquatic life. Parameters like ammonia, nitrite, and pH levels should be tested regularly. A study from the Journal of Aquatic Animal Health (Smith et al., 2021) found that even minor fluctuations in these parameters could lead to stress or illness in fish. Utilizing water testing kits can help aquarists maintain the health and safety of their fish.
Taking these precautionary steps can help maintain a safe environment for fish while allowing the enjoyment of scented candles.
